Output ffdcc77b566013520dfab3651ec2363af59bf02daf5ac19838c60ab754346104:17

value
377639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40896782494d68b7ecaba6855571d1e6f45fcfcd OP_EQUAL
address
37aFmqkC4cMQJrd6j3Qnw9z3MFkDEmRm2H
transaction
ffdcc77b566013520dfab3651ec2363af59bf02daf5ac19838c60ab754346104
confirmations
179386
spent
true